What GEO Actually Means for an Accounting Firm
GEO — Generative Engine Optimization — is the practice of structuring your website content, authority signals, and local data so that AI-powered answer engines surface your firm as a trusted, citable source. It’s distinct from traditional SEO, which optimizes for ranked blue links. GEO targets the AI-generated paragraph or list that now appears before any ranked links on an increasing number of searches.
When a prospective client in Fresno types “which CPA firms near River Park handle small business taxes,” Google’s AI overview doesn’t just pull from a ranked list — it synthesizes answers from sources it deems authoritative, structured, and locally relevant. If your site doesn’t speak the right structured language, your firm won’t be mentioned, even if you rank on page one organically.
For accounting firms, this matters because financial and tax queries are among the highest-intent searches on the internet. Someone asking an AI assistant about a CPA is ready to make a call. Being cited in that answer is the equivalent of a warm referral — at scale.

How GEO Experts Structure Your Firm’s Digital Authority
Becoming a source that AI tools cite isn’t about keyword stuffing or chasing algorithm updates. It’s about building genuine topical authority and making your expertise machine-readable. Here’s what that looks like in practice for a Fresno CPA firm.
Structured Content That Answers Real Questions
AI engines mine content that directly answers questions in clear, concise language. GEO experts build out content clusters — groups of interlinked pages that cover a topic deeply — so that your site becomes the go-to reference on subjects like small business tax planning in Fresno, California, or how to choose a CPA in the Central Valley. Each piece is written to be self-contained and citable, not padded to hit a word count.
Schema Markup and Structured Data
Schema.org markup tells AI crawlers exactly what your firm does, where it’s located, who you serve, and what credentials back your advice. For accounting firms in River Park, this means properly marked-up LocalBusiness schema, FAQ schema on key service pages, and structured author and expertise signals — the building blocks of Google’s structured data guidelines.
Citation Consistency and E-E-A-T Signals
GEO experts audit your firm’s NAP (name, address, phone) consistency across every directory, ensure your Google Business Profile is fully optimized, and build the kinds of third-party mentions and citations that signal real-world authority. For a CPA firm, this also means showcasing credentials, licensing, and client-relevant expertise signals that both humans and AI engines interpret as trustworthy.

GEO vs. Traditional SEO: Why Both Matter, But GEO Can’t Wait
Traditional SEO is not dead — it’s still the foundation. Ranking on page one for “CPA Fresno” or “tax accountant River Park” still drives real traffic. But the search results page itself has changed dramatically. AI overviews now appear above organic rankings on high-intent queries, meaning a firm can rank #2 organically and still be bypassed by a competitor that’s been cited in the AI answer above it.
GEO doesn’t replace your existing SEO investment — it amplifies it. The content authority, backlinks, and technical health that power good SEO are the same signals GEO builds on. The difference is that GEO adds the structured, question-answering layer that AI engines specifically look for.
